CME Fed Watch: The probability of the Fed keeping interest rates unchanged in December is 90.9%
According to CME's "Fed Watch": The probability of the Fed maintaining interest rates in the range of 5.25%-5.50% in December is 90.9%, and the probability of raising interest rates by 25 basis points to the range of 5.50%-5.75% is 9.1%. The probability of maintaining interest rates unchanged until January next year is 77.7%, the probability of cumulative interest rate hikes of 25 basis points is 21%, and the probability of cumulative interest rate hikes of 50 basis points is 1.3%.
